Какой командой удалить
В мире Linux управление файлами и ресурсами системы является неотъемлемой частью работы с операционной системой. Удаление ненужных файлов, пользователей или даже регионов может быть необходимо для оптимизации работы системы. В этой статье мы рассмотрим различные команды удаления, которые могут быть полезны в различных ситуациях. 🖥️
- Удаление файлов с помощью команды rm
- Основная функция
- Использование команды
- Удаление пользователей с помощью команды userdel
- Удаление пользователя
- Удаление домашнего каталога
- Ограничение на удаление
- Удаление регионов с помощью команды /rg delete
- Удаление региона
- Простота использования
- Удаление каталогов в Linux
- Удаление пустых каталогов
- Удаление не пустых каталогов
- Полезные советы по удалению
- Осторожное использование команд
- Использование команды rm с осторожностью
- Выводы
- FAQ
Удаление файлов с помощью команды rm
Основная функция
Команда rm
используется для удаления ненужных файлов в Linux. Это одна из наиболее часто используемых команд для управления файловой системой. 📂
Использование команды
Чтобы удалить файл, вы должны указать имя файла в качестве аргумента команды rm
. Например, команда rm example.txt
удалит файл с именем example.txt
. 🗑️
Удаление пользователей с помощью команды userdel
Удаление пользователя
Для удаления пользователя из системы используется команда userdel
. Например, команда userdel test2
удалит пользователя с именем test2
. 👤
Удаление домашнего каталога
Если вы хотите также удалить домашний каталог пользователя, добавьте параметр -d
к команде userdel
. Например, userdel -d test2
удалит пользователя и его домашний каталог. 🏠
Ограничение на удаление
Важно отметить, что нельзя удалить пользователя, если он в данный момент работает в системе. Это предотвращает непреднамеренное удаление активных пользователей. 🚫
Удаление регионов с помощью команды /rg delete
Удаление региона
Иногда возникает необходимость удалить регион для создания нового или освобождения занятых блоков. Для этого используется команда /rg delete region_name
, где region_name
— это имя удаляемого региона. 🌍
Простота использования
Команда /rg delete
является простой и эффективной для управления регионами в системе. Убедитесь, что вы указали правильное имя региона, чтобы избежать непредвиденных ошибок. 🔧
Удаление каталогов в Linux
Удаление пустых каталогов
Для удаления пустого каталога используется команда rmdir
. Например, rmdir empty_directory
удалит каталог с именем empty_directory
. 📁
Удаление не пустых каталогов
Если каталог не пуст и содержит файлы, вам нужно использовать команду rm
с параметром -r
для рекурсивного удаления. Например, rm -r non_empty_directory
удалит каталог и все его содержимое. 🗑️
Полезные советы по удалению
Осторожное использование команд
- Внимание: Всегда проверяйте, что вы удаляете, чтобы избежать потери важных данных.
- Рекомендация: Используйте параметры команд, такие как
-i
дляrm
, чтобы получать подтверждение на удаление каждого файла.
Использование команды rm с осторожностью
- Предупреждение: Команда
rm
может быть опасной, если не использовать ее с осторожностью. Всегда убедитесь, что вы точно знаете, что удаляете.
Выводы
Управление файлами и ресурсами в Linux требует знания различных команд удаления. Команды rm
, userdel
и /rg delete
предоставляют мощные инструменты для удаления файлов, пользователей и регионов соответственно. Однако, используя эти команды, важно быть внимательным и осторожным, чтобы избежать непреднамеренного удаления важных данных или ресурсов. 🌟
FAQ
- Как удалить файл в Linux?
- Используйте команду
rm
с именем файла в качестве аргумента, например,rm example.txt
. - Как удалить пользователя в Linux?
- Используйте команду
userdel
с именем пользователя, например,userdel test2
. - Как удалить регион в системе?
- Используйте команду
/rg delete region_name
, гдеregion_name
— это имя удаляемого региона. - Как удалить не пустой каталог в Linux?
- Используйте команду
rm -r
с именем каталога, например,rm -r non_empty_directory
.